u/HTownian25 TX Jun 27 '17

Pelosi's version of the ACA included a robust public option and enough federal funding to make single-payer at the state level a reality.

Max Baucus's version of the ACA whittled most of that down.

Then Joe Lieberman's compromise legislation gutted the public option, while the Dems in the House could do little more but look on in horror.
